The world championships of one of the world's most bizarre sports takes place in the county this weekend.

The Rowntree's Randoms Egg Throwing championship – the sport's equivalent of the Olympics – will draw in wacky but dedicated competitors from across the globe.

The finals, which take place in Swaton near Sleaford on Sunday, will see participants lock horns in a series of events whose defining goal is not to suck eggs, but to chuck them.

Whether it is with a catapult or the human hand, eggs will be cluttering the skyline over Sleaford until winners emerge from the melee.

And one person who is looking forward to this weekend's event more than anyone else is a current world champion – Lincolnshire's very own Opal Uptonbrooker, from Swaton.

She is the world champion of Russian Egg Roulette – an event that involves smashing eggs against the forehead.

Mrs Uptonbrooker has been gearing up for the competition by throwing chicken eggs at her husband Andrew Brooker.

"This is the world cup of egg throwing," she said.

"We will have people from New Zealand, Latvia, Poland, Holland, America.

"Egg throwing is definitely growing and growing at the moment."
